The President Canna Lily

‘The President’ Canna Lily (Canna indica) is a classic with red-orange blooms and large, lush foliage. Long-lasting blooms from mid-summer through frost attract hummingbirds, which adore the nectar-rich flowers. Plant in masses at the back of borders, or in containers to enhance outdoor living spaces.

USDA Hardiness Planting Zones

To determine if a plant is sufficiently cold hardy, the USDA created numbered zones indicating winter low temperatures; the lower the zone number the colder the winter.

  • If the coldest winter temperature expected in your area is -15°F (zone 5) then any plants rated zones 3-5 will survive the winter temperatures in your area.
  • If you live in very warm winter areas (zones 9-11) plants with zones 3-4 ratings are not recommended. The lack of freezing winter temperatures do not provide a time for winter dormancy (rest).

(48-60" tall x 12-24” wide) The hot red blooms of ‘The President’ canna have graced the White House gardens for years. Bold foliage adds a touch of the tropics to any garden and provides structure to perennial beds or container plantings. Deadhead plants throughout the summer to keep cannas blooming their strongest. Easy to grow and widely adaptable, they prefer rich, well-drained soil, plenty of water, and sunny locations. Cannas are hardy in zones 7-10. In cooler regions, they can be grown as annuals, or brought indoors over winter before the first frost. Resistant to deer browsing.

Summer Blooming Bulbs, including popular varieties such as gladiolus and dahlias, are planted in the spring and bloom in the summer. Most of these bulbs are tropical and require warm weather to be planted. There must not be any danger of frost and your ground temperature must have reached 55 degrees Fahrenheit before planting. Many of our summer blooming bulbs can be planted as perennials in zones 9-10 (zone 8 if mulched), but should be treated as annuals in cooler climates. You can lift them and store them in the fall, or bring patio pots inside before frost. See page 15 of our Planting Guide for a bulb depth planting illustration.

Growing Canna Lilies: Canna Lily bulbs should be planted as annuals in a sunny spot in the ground or in large containers. Water often, as Canna Lilies enjoy moist ground, though constant wetness isn’t necessary. Lift the bulbs before frost and store in a cool, dry place for re-planting the following spring.
